Phrases starting with the letter: A B C D E F G H I J K L M N O P Q R S T U V W X Y Z
1. A layer of fat about the kidneys of swine, from which is obtained leaf lard. 2. Folds of fat over the kidneys of other animals.
Comment about this word, ask questions, or add new information about this topic: